医科大学中的数字迎新系统开发与应用
大家好!今天我要给大家讲一个超酷的东西——医科大学里的数字迎新系统。你有没有想过,每年新生入学时,学校要处理那么多学生信息,如果全靠人工操作,那得多麻烦啊?所以我们就想出了这个数字迎新系统,用计算机来帮忙。
首先呢,这个系统得能存储所有学生的个人信息,比如姓名、学号、专业之类的。所以我们得先建个数据库。我用的是Python语言,搭配MySQL数据库。在数据库里,我会创建一个叫"students"的表,里面包含字段如name(名字)、id(学号)、major(专业)等。代码大概是这样的:
import mysql.connector
# 连接数据库
mydb = mysql.connector.connect(
host="localhost",
user="yourusername",
password="yourpassword",
database="university"
)
mycursor = mydb.cursor()
# 创建students表
mycursor.execute("CREATE TABLE students (id INT AUTO_INCREMENT PRIMARY KEY, name VARCHAR(255), id_number VARCHAR(20), major VARCHAR(100))")
接下来就是系统的核心部分啦,就是如何录入这些信息。我们可以做一个简单的命令行界面,让用户输入数据。比如,当用户输入完信息后,系统会自动把数据存进数据库里。这部分代码可以这样写:
def add_student():
name = input("请输入学生的名字: ")
id_num = input("请输入学生的学号: ")
major = input("请输入学生所在的专业: ")
sql = "INSERT INTO students (name, id_number, major) VALUES (%s, %s, %s)"
val = (name, id_num, major)
mycursor.execute(sql, val)
mydb.commit()
print(mycursor.rowcount, "条记录插入成功。")
最后,为了让整个迎新工作更高效,我们还可以添加一些查询功能。比如说,可以根据学号查询某个学生的信息。这也很简单,只需要修改一下SQL语句就行啦。
总的来说,这个数字迎新系统虽然看起来简单,但对医科大学来说可是帮了大忙呢!不仅节省了人力,还提高了准确性。希望以后还能继续改进它,让它变得更强大。
本站知识库部分内容及素材来源于互联网,如有侵权,联系必删!